This quilt is called "Road To stardom" from Eleanor burns book called "Still Stripping after 25 years"

When this book first came out I pieced this same pattern with very planned fabrics...and it was also the first quilt I had ever LAQ. So that was 2003.

The patterns are very similar and I loved the scrappy style.

A woman in my bible study learned how to quilt from her mom....it was something they shared...and her mom passed a few years ago she has been letting her stash sit there untouched...she decided to give it away last week. I got one HUGE tote of fabric....I don't need fabric so I passed it on to another member...but I took enough out of the tote that I received to make this quilt (It didn't even cause a dent in that tote...Amazing how much stash we accumulate!)

I am going to gift this quilt to her as a momento of a hobby she once had and hope it comforts her to have it....I don't know what her colors are ...or anything so I made it scrappy style...I think it is soft and pretty.

I played with designs while quilting..it was freeing because it was my own quilt ( per se) and there was no pressure to please anyone...I started this quilt Monday night after I got the fabric...finished piecing it yesterday and pinned it on late last night..finished quilting it this morning...I am amazed with myself at how fast I accomplished it...but I guess when you are on a mission you get things done!

I pieced the back with the left over fabric from the florals on the front...I used HObbs polydown batting...it will have green binding that matches the first border.

I quilted everything freehand on my INNOVA. Thanks for looking!
